首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态显示Lightbox图像ejs的图像

是指使用ejs模板引擎和Lightbox插件来实现在网页中动态显示图像的效果。Lightbox是一种常用的前端插件,它可以实现点击缩略图后弹出大图并进行展示的功能。而ejs是一种JavaScript模板引擎,可以帮助我们在HTML中动态渲染数据。

对于动态显示Lightbox图像ejs的图像,可以通过以下步骤来实现:

  1. 引入Lightbox插件:在HTML文件中引入Lightbox插件的相关文件(CSS和JavaScript),可以通过CDN链接或本地文件引入。这些文件可以从Lightbox插件的官方网站上获取。
  2. 创建ejs模板文件:使用ejs模板引擎创建一个ejs文件,例如image.ejs。在该文件中,可以使用ejs的语法来定义动态渲染的部分。
  3. 在ejs文件中使用循环和条件语句:根据需要,可以在ejs文件中使用循环和条件语句来遍历图像数据和控制图像的显示方式。例如,可以使用循环来遍历一个包含图像信息的数组,并使用条件语句来判断是否显示某个特定图像。
  4. 在后端中使用ejs渲染文件:在后端开发中,使用相应的后端框架(如Express.js)将ejs文件渲染成HTML。将图像数据传递给ejs文件,以便在模板中进行动态渲染。
  5. 在前端中加载渲染后的HTML文件:将后端渲染后的HTML文件返回给前端,并在前端中加载该文件。
  6. 使用Lightbox插件初始化图像:在前端JavaScript文件中,使用Lightbox插件的初始化函数来实现图像的点击和弹出效果。根据插件的使用文档,可以通过CSS选择器或其他方式选择要初始化的图像。

应用场景: 动态显示Lightbox图像ejs的图像在许多网站和应用中都有广泛的应用场景。例如,电子商务网站可以在商品详情页中使用该功能,让用户点击缩略图查看商品的大图。相册网站可以使用该功能来创建美观的图片展示效果。博客网站可以在文章中插入图像,并使用该功能让读者能够点击查看大图。

推荐腾讯云相关产品: 腾讯云提供了丰富的云计算相关产品和解决方案,其中涉及到前端开发、后端开发、数据库、服务器运维等方面的服务。以下是一些相关产品的介绍链接:

  • 腾讯云云服务器(CVM):提供灵活可扩展的云服务器实例,满足各类应用的需求。链接地址:https://cloud.tencent.com/product/cvm
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,适用于存储和处理各类非结构化数据。链接地址:https://cloud.tencent.com/product/cos
  • 腾讯云云数据库MySQL版(TencentDB for MySQL):提供高可用、高性能的关系型数据库服务,支持多种规格和配置选项。链接地址:https://cloud.tencent.com/product/cdb_mysql

这些腾讯云产品可以帮助开发者快速搭建和部署云计算相关的应用,并提供稳定、可靠的基础设施支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分37秒

02-图像生成-01-常见的图像生成算法

5分56秒

02-图像生成-05-基于扩散模型的图像生成应用

36秒

基于图像匹配的视频跟踪

4分53秒

「Adobe国际认证」在 iPad 的 Photoshop 中打开图像并处理云文档

1分36秒

基于aidlux的ai模型边缘设备模型部署实战(2.使用opencv图像处理)

1分32秒

虚拟环境下基于深度强化学习的无人机路径规划训练含图像信息传递

4分10秒

超复杂JPG图像配准矢量化,从未如此简单!联动QGIS,GIS配准的更方便更准确!

1分22秒

MR300C工业无线WiFi图传模块WEBcam内窥镜机器人高清图像传输的两种方式

2分32秒

TVP技术指针预告来袭,上海交通大学 电子工程系教授 图像所副所长宋利老师带你探寻多媒体技术的下一站

52分16秒

FPGA图像处理专题课试听视频(一)

25分12秒

FPGA图像处理专题课试听视频(三)

1时31分

FPGA图像处理专题课试听视频(二)

领券